Mumbai to Indore by Flight

For those who value time above all else, flying is the most efficient way to bridge the distance between Mumbai and Indore. Flights depart from Chhatrapati Shivaji Maharaj International Airport (BOM) and land at Devi Ahillyabai Holkar Airport (IDR). The flight duration is remarkably short, typically taking between 1 hour 10 minutes and 1 hour 40 minutes.

Economy class tickets are surprisingly affordable, often ranging from $32 to $61. Given the frequency of flights throughout the morning, afternoon, and evening, this is the preferred choice for business travelers and those on a tight schedule. The short hop saves you nearly half a day compared to ground transport, leaving you with more energy to explore Indore's famous Sarafa Bazaar at night.

Mumbai to Indore by Train

The Indian Railways offer a classic experience on this route, with several overnight options that allow you to fall asleep in Maharashtra and wake up in Madhya Pradesh. Trains depart from major hubs like Mumbai Central and Bandra Terminus, while some services also run from Panvel.

Travel from Mumbai Main Stations

Trains from central Mumbai take between 11 and 12 hours. This is the most budget-friendly way to travel, with prices starting as low as $9 for a Second Sitting (2S) seat. For a more comfortable night's rest, you can choose from various sleeper classes:

  • 1A - AC First Class Sleeper: The most private and comfortable option, with prices up to $44.
  • 2A and 3A: Air-conditioned tiered sleepers that offer a good balance of comfort and value, priced between $20 and $35.
  • 3E (Economy Sleeper) and SL (Sleeper Class): These are the most popular choices for budget travelers, providing a basic bunk for the journey.

Travel from Panvel

If you are staying in Navi Mumbai, catching a train from Panvel is a viable option. The journey from here is longer, taking approximately 15 hours and 15 minutes. Prices are comparable to the main Mumbai lines, ranging from $9 to $24 depending on whether you choose Sleeper Class or AC tiers.

Mumbai to Indore by Bus

Buses are a highly flexible option, especially for last-minute travelers. Most services are overnight, departing from various points in Mumbai in the evening and arriving in Indore the following morning. The journey takes between 11 hours 15 minutes and 13 hours 40 minutes.

You can choose between AC Sleeper and Non-AC Sleeper buses. The AC Sleeper units are generally more comfortable for the long haul, featuring individual berths that allow you to lie down fully. Prices for bus travel range from $16 to $60. The higher-end buses often feature better suspension and more reliable air conditioning, making the winding roads through the ghats more manageable.

Mumbai to Indore by Private Transfer

For groups or families who want total control over their schedule, a private transfer is the most luxurious way to travel. This door-to-door service takes roughly 9 hours and 30 minutes, making it faster than the train or bus. You can choose from several vehicle types:

  • Sedan and Hatchback: Best for 3 to 4 passengers with light luggage.
  • SUV: Recommended for groups of up to 6 people or those carrying more baggage.

While this is the most expensive option - with prices ranging from $148 to $1437 depending on the vehicle and service level - it offers the convenience of stopping whenever you like for meals or photos along the way.

Tips for Traveling from Mumbai to Indore

  • Book Trains Early: The Mumbai to Indore rail route is very popular. AC classes (1A, 2A, and 3A) often sell out weeks in advance, especially during festival seasons like Diwali or Holi.
  • Airport Transit: Mumbai airport can be very busy. Ensure you reach at least 2 hours before your domestic flight to Indore to navigate security and check-in.
  • Pack for Temperature Changes: While Mumbai is consistently humid, Indore can get surprisingly chilly during winter nights (December and January). Carry a light jacket if you are traveling during these months.
  • Snack Strategy: If taking the bus or train, carry some dry snacks and bottled water. While trains have catering, having your own supplies is always safer for long journeys.
  • Indore Arrival: Most buses drop passengers at the Sarwate Bus Stand or private hubs like Vijay Nagar. From there, auto-rickshaws and app-based cabs are readily available to take you to your hotel.

What is the cheapest way to get from Mumbai to Indore?

The cheapest way to travel is by train, specifically in the Second Sitting (2S) or Sleeper Class (SL), which starts at approximately $9. These tickets are very affordable but offer basic amenities.

What is the fastest way to get from Mumbai to Indore?

The fastest way to reach Indore is by flight. The journey takes between 1 hour 10 minutes and 1 hour 40 minutes, significantly faster than any ground transport option.

How long does it take to get from Mumbai to Indore?

Travel time varies by mode: flights take about 1.5 hours, private transfers take around 9.5 hours, trains take between 11 and 15 hours, and buses take between 11 and 14 hours.

Are there overnight travel options available?

Yes, both trains and buses primarily operate as overnight services. Most trains and buses depart Mumbai in the evening and arrive in Indore the next morning, allowing you to save on a night's accommodation.

Which train class is best for a comfortable journey?

For the best experience, book the 1A (AC First Class Sleeper) or 2A (AC 2-Tier Sleeper). These classes provide air conditioning, bedding, and more privacy compared to the crowded economy tiers.

Is it better to take a bus or a train for this route?

Trains are generally more comfortable as you can lie down on a flat berth and move around more easily. However, buses are a great alternative if train tickets are sold out, as there are many departures throughout the evening.
